I'm not sure what you mean when you say there are no legitimate cases. In the cases where we define an array of length 1 it's true that these warnings aren't meaningful, but that's just because an array of length 1 (almost) always means we want a flexible array. On the other hand, for arrays with a meaningful length, I've only ever seen this warning point out legitimate bugs. Using flexible arrays instead of relying on, as Dennis Ritchie has referred to it, "unwarranted chumminess with the C implementation" makes the intention clearer. It avoids the issue without having to fight with the compiler or turn the warning off. I don't really see a downside, personally.
